Summary: Security Analyst (SA) will assist with the creation, update, and maintenance of FedRAMP required security documentation, associated artifacts, and Continuous Monitoring (CONMON) requirements such as the Plan of Action and Milestones (POAM) and assisting the Cloud Operations team with the identification and corrective actions associated with known vulnerabilities. Additionally, the SA provides advisement to stakeholders on changing regulatory, government and Cloud / FedRAMP policies, procedures, agreements, etc., including risk assessment, business impact analysis, system categorization, security authorization and accreditation/certification activities (A&A), security control inheritance from various providers, and other artifacts needed to validate client control compliance.

Required Skills

The candidate must be able to:

Understand/document information system specifications and security controls, including logical and physical diagrams, connectivity, communication, and data flow diagrams, both internal and external to the system

Advise stakeholders on multiple courses of action in an environment with changing unconfirmed policy, e.g., NIST RMF and DISA SRG

Document multiple courses of action and identify risk mitigation recommendations in accordance with FedRAMP requirements, client policy, procedures, and best practices, with associated benefits/drawbacks to each

Apply enterprise security frameworks and capabilities, such as FISMA, NIST SP 800, etc. towards existing initiatives such as cloud environments

Develop/update policies and procedures to implement FedRAMP compliance as well as compliant with NIST 800-171 security requirements and other DFAR clauses

Understand enterprise operating environments, including security posture, application environment, and associated security controls

Demonstrate familiarity with current FedRAMP, DOD and NIST Security controls and technologies, including vulnerability management capabilities

Identify and assess Cloud System state, including vulnerabilities, RMF package stataccreditation model, PPS compliance, and patching/CSVA mechanisms
